The Essence of Employer Negligence

When it comes to FELA, the golden rule to remember is this: Fernando must demonstrate employer negligence. Quite simply, this means that he needs to show that his injury was the direct result of his employer's lack of care—think of it as being trapped in a game of chess, where each move represents an obligation the employer has to maintain a safe working environment. If they falter and that negligence leads to an injury, they could be held liable.

So, What Does Negligence Look Like?

Now, you might be wondering, “What exactly does negligence involve?” Great question! In the realm of FELA, negligence usually encompasses several key responsibilities. For instance, if a railroad company fails to maintain equipment, neglects safety protocols, or doesn’t provide adequate training, that’s a prime example.

Imagine if Fernando was involved in an accident because a maintenance crew didn’t check train brakes that were squeaking ominously for weeks. If he can show that this negligence—an employer’s failure to provide safe working conditions—was a contributing factor to his injury, then he’s on the right track to a successful claim.

Debunking Myths: What You Don't Need to Prove

You know what’s interesting? Some might think that proving the severity of an injury or its occurrence at a train station might be enough to secure a claim under FELA. But here’s the kicker: while these factors can influence the case, they aren’t primary requirements. The focus is crystal clear: employer negligence is the crucial element here.

Moreover, strict liability doesn’t come into play with FELA at all. This sets it apart from many other legal frameworks where liability can hinge solely on the action itself, regardless of fault. In FELA, showing fault is king.
